  • Small Hole Tapping Of Difficult-To-Cut Materials By Means Of Step Vibration Cutting

A new cutting method developed by us, the step vibration cutting method, is applied to small hole tapping of difficult-to-cut materials. We focused our efforts on a small cut tap with diameter equal to or less than 3 mm. This method has been found to reduce the tapping torque to two thirds to a half that in the case of conventional tapping, thereby improving the workability of the tapping process itself and the precision of obtained threads as well. We also demonstrated that the use of this method could increase the fracture limit of the cut tap itself.
